Extending Numpy: I thought this would be simple
Fortunately, the "quaternion" component of the project has gone on, in two incarnations. One is https://github.com/moble/quaternion/, which continues to use the dtype approach. The other is https://github.com/moble/quaternionic/, which instead creates a subclass of ndarray.
